Myth vs. Fact: Why Emptying the Lint Screen Isn't Enough in Greenfield Homes

Many first-time homeowners in Greenfield assume that pulling the grey blanket off the lint trap after every single load is all it takes to keep a dryer system safe. The truth is, microscopic lint fibers and pet hair slip right past that mesh screen, accumulating deep inside the transition duct and the exterior wall pipe. Over the humid Massachusetts summers and freezing winter months, this hidden buildup restricts airflow, forcing your appliance to work twice as hard. Safe, Everyday DIY Habits Every Greenfield Homeowner Can Master

You don't need specialized contractor licenses to practice great maintenance habits around your laundry room. Start by visually inspecting the flexible transition hose behind your unit to ensure it isn't crushed against the wall, which instantly chokes airflow. Next, take a quick walk outside to your home's exterior flap; make sure the Greenfield weather hasn't jammed the louver shut with leaves, lawn clippings, or winter debris. Red Flag Warning Signs: When a Simple DIY Fix Becomes a Major Hazard

Ignoring minor performance hiccups can turn a minor inconvenience into a serious residential fire risk. If your laundry routinely feels damp after a full standard drying cycle, or if the top of your appliance feels unusually hot to the touch, your exhaust line is likely severely plugged. A burning laundry smell or a lint flap that refuses to open during operation are urgent indicators that you need professional cleaning solutions. What Greenfield Homeowners Should NEVER Try to DIY

While it is tempting to buy long-reach rotary brushes online, amateur deep-cleaning often causes more harm than good. Forcing rigid rods through complex bends or long vertical runs can easily dislodge metal joints, puncture flexible foil ducts, or pack lint tighter against exterior louvers. Furthermore, improper tools can ruin the delicate internal blower seals of modern appliances.
